在SQL中如何创建外键约束

表中的外键( FOREIGN KEY)是用于建立数据库中两个表之间关系的一列或者列组合。 FOREIGN KEY 约束用于在表创建时在表中创建外键。

外键建立两个表之间的链接。
一张表的外键是第二张表的主键。

主键约束和外键约束示例

empinfo 表中的 empid 是主键,depinfo 表中的 depid 是主键。
depid 在 empinfo 表中用作外键。

create table empinfo
(
empid int primary key,

depid int foreign key references depinfo(depid) ,
name varchar(15),
age int,
city varchar(15),

salary money
)
create table depinfo

(
depid int primary key ,
depname varchar(15),
dephead varchar(15)

)
日期:2020-06-02 22:17:51 来源:oir作者:oir